/compare/165-55-r16-vs-215-40-r17Detailed comparison
| Metric | 165/55 R16 | 215/40 R17 |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all diameter | 587.9 mm | 603.8 mm | +15.9 mm (+2.70%) |
| Sidewall height | 90.8 mm | 86.0 mm | -4.8 mm |
| Circumference | 1.847 m | 1.897 m | +50.0 mm |
| Revs / km | 541.4 | 527.2 | -14.3 |
| Ground clearance | reference | +7.9 mm | +7.9 mm |
| Speedometer @ 100 km/h | 100.0 km/h | 102.7 km/h | +2.70 km/h |
Verdict: excellent
Within ±3% — speedometer, ABS and traction control should behave normally.
